**Japan Solar Street Lighting Market Drivers**

Government Initiatives and Policies Supporting Renewable Energy

Government programs to promote renewable energy sources, especially solar energy, are a major driver of the Japan solar street lighting market. According to the Agency for Natural Resources and Energy, the Japanese government has set aggressive goals to raise the proportion of renewable energy in the country's energy mix. By 2030, it wants 36-38% of all energy to originate from renewable sources. In addition to promoting the use of solar technology, this regulatory framework makes it easier for municipalities to finance and subsidize solar street lighting initiatives. Additionally, "smart city" programs, which emphasize the usage of sustainable energy solutions like solar street lighting systems, are being actively pursued by cities like Tokyo and Osaka. Since integrating these systems is expected to increase energy savings and lower greenhouse gas emissions by around 30%, solar street lighting is a desirable alternative that is encouraged by both municipal and federal regulations. The Japan solar street lighting market is expected to increase significantly as a result of these initiatives.

**Solar Street Lighting Market Type Insights******

****

The Japan Solar Street Lighting Market is experiencing significant growth driven by advancements in technology and increasing demand for sustainable energy solutions. The market can be divided into various types, primarily featuring Standalone and On Grid systems. Standalone solar street lighting systems are independent setups that do not rely on any external power source, making them particularly suitable for remote or rural areas in Japan where traditional electricity infrastructure may be lacking. These systems operate on solar energy harnessed during the day, which is stored in batteries for use at night, thus promoting energy efficiency while reducing carbon emissions. As Japan continues to push for more green energy initiatives and aims to reduce its greenhouse gas footprint, Standalone systems emerge as a critical solution aligning with governmental policies focused on sustainability and autonomy in energy consumption. On the other hand, On Grid solar street lighting systems are connected to the conventional electrical grid, allowing them to use grid power when solar energy is insufficient. These systems benefit from the energy produced during daylight hours being fed back into the grid, creating potential cost savings for municipalities. This dual functionality results in operational efficiency and resilience against power outages during periods of prolonged bad weather, making On Grid systems a versatile choice for urban settings. The integration of smart technologies such as IoT into these systems is becoming prevalent, enhancing monitoring and control capacities, which is particularly important for the dense urban landscapes of Japanese cities. **Solar Street Lighting Market Product Type Insights******

****

The Product Type segment of the Japan Solar Street Lighting Market showcases a diverse selection that includes Compact Fluorescent Lamps (CFL) and Light Emitting Diode (LED) technologies. CFLs have historically provided an energy-efficient alternative to traditional lighting, boasting longer lifespans compared to incandescent bulbs. However, the growing trend towards sustainability and energy efficiency has led to significant advancements in LED technology, making it increasingly popular within the market. LEDs are characterized by their superior durability, lower energy consumption, and minimal environmental impact, positioning them as the dominant choice for solar street lighting applications.The Japanese government's commitment to renewable energy and smart city initiatives further boosts the adoption of both CFL and LED solutions in public infrastructure projects. This enhanced focus on energy-efficient lighting improves not only urban aesthetics but also public safety, as well-lit streets contribute significantly to reducing crime rates. ### Cost-Effectiveness and Long-Term Savings

Cost considerations play a pivotal role in the Japan Solar Street Lighting Market. Solar street lights, while initially more expensive than traditional lighting, offer substantial long-term savings on energy and maintenance costs. The average lifespan of solar street lighting systems can exceed 20 years, significantly reducing the need for frequent replacements. As energy prices continue to rise, municipalities are increasingly recognizing the financial benefits of investing in solar technology. By 2026, it is anticipated that the cost of solar street lighting will decrease by approximately 10%, making it an even more attractive option for local governments seeking to optimize their budgets while enhancing public safety.
